Brief summary

Our purpose is to evaluate maximum oxygen uptake (VO2max) in ACL-injured professional soccer players and after a six-month period of post-operative rehabilitation, compared to a control group of healthy professional soccer players.

Detailed description

The anterior cruciate ligament (ACL) rupture is considered a major injury and may affect the career of professional soccer players. Surgical ACL reconstruction is often required to treat the resulting knee instability. Although ACL reconstruction is considered a successful procedure in restoring knee stability, literature shows that only 55% of the participants return to competitive sports participation after surgery. Soccer players need technical, tactical and physical skills to succeed, such as good knee function and aerobic capacity. Our purpose is to evaluate maximum oxygen uptake (VO2max) in ACL-injured professional soccer players and after a six-month period of post-operative rehabilitation, compared to a control group of healthy professional soccer players.

Inclusion criteria

* ACL injury * professional soccer player * adult * male

Exclusion criteria

* Multiple ligament injury * knee effusion * unable to perform the examination on the treadmill * ACL reconstruction failure * reoperation due to any cause during the follow-up period * goalkeeper

Design outcomes

Primary

MeasureTime frameDescription
Maximum oxygen uptake6 monthsErgospirometric evaluation of maximum oxygen uptake running on a treadmill

Secondary

MeasureTime frameDescription
Running economy6 monthsRunning economy evaluated on a treadmill
Body composition6 monthsEvaluation of body composition with bioimpedance
Isokinetic strength6 monthsQuadriceps and hamstrings isokinetic strength evaluation
Knee function6 monthsKnee function Lysholm and International Knee Documentation Committee questionnaires
